On 02/18/2015 02:15 PM, Dr. Jens Rosenboom wrote:
Am 18/02/15 um 10:27 schrieb Alvise Dorigo:
I had an error in the repository clone.
Now I've successfully installed the plugin (python
setup.py install).
The backend is correctly configured in the heat.conf:
[root@controller-02 ~]# grep keystone_backend
/etc/heat/heat.conf
#keystone_backend=heat.common.heat_keystoneclient.KeystoneClientV3
keystone_backend=heat.engine.plugins.heat_keystoneclient_v2.client.KeystoneClientV2
as descibed in the README.md
But heat engine dies just after start:
[root@controller-02 ~]# tail /var/log/heat/heat-engine.log
2015-02-18 10:23:30.513 27308 WARNING heat.common.config
[-] The
"instance_user" option in heat.conf is deprecated and
will be removed in
the Juno release.
2015-02-18 10:23:31.018 27308 ERROR
heat.common.plugin_loader [-] Failed
to import module
heat.engine.plugins.heat_keystoneclient_v2.client
2015-02-18 10:23:31.019 27308 CRITICAL heat [-]
ImportError: No module
named utils
Any idea ?
This looks to be related to the recent namespace changes, can
you try this patch?
diff --git
a/contrib/heat_keystoneclient_v2/heat_keystoneclient_v2/client.py
b/contrib/heat_keystoneclient_v2/heat_keystoneclient_v2/client.py
index 783231b..ad128ff 100644
---
a/contrib/heat_keystoneclient_v2/heat_keystoneclient_v2/client.py
+++
b/contrib/heat_keystoneclient_v2/heat_keystoneclient_v2/client.py
@@ -15,7 +15,7 @@
from keystoneclient.v2_0 import client as kc
from oslo.config import cfg
-from oslo.utils import importutils
+from oslo_utils import importutils
from oslo_log import log as logging
from heat.common import exception
